Although each cell phone is unique in its own way, they all have one thing in common—the use of a memory card. Almost all mobile phones use an expandable memory for storing image, audio, and, video files. These memory cards use a flash memory for storing data. The Secure Digital (SD) card is widely used by many cell phones, simply due to their compact size. This card too, like all other gadgets, can get corrupted due to various logical factors. Corruption in memory card primarily results in one or more error messages. Often such errors lead to the loss of multimedia files. A common instance of this occurs when you try to use your SD card in the computer to transfer or edit files. The card displays an error message saying that the files on the card cannot be previewed. Furthermore, when you try to copy them to the computer, you get one more error message:
'Cannot copy [filename]: the parameter is incorrect'
You can only see the files in the folder, but cannot do anything with the files. In other words, the files on the SD card are inaccessible.
The reason behind this is that at the time of formatting, the card had been incorrectly formatted.
One can try to use a card reader to fix the problem. It is possible that the computer is unable to read the card correctly. A card reader eases this process.
